Bitmine’s Ethereum Holdings Near $15 Billion After Buying 28,086 More ETH

Bitmine Immersion Technologies (BMNR) increased its Ethereum holdings by 28,086 ETH, bringing its total to 5.93 million tokens and its crypto/cash holdings to $15.7 billion. BMNR's stock is up 35.49% over the past month but down 40.8% over the past year. The company's strategy involves using public market funds to buy digital assets, making its stock a leveraged bet on Ethereum's performance.

Background

Bitmine Immersion Technologies (BMNR) is a publicly traded crypto‑treasury company that funds its holdings by raising equity and using cash reserves.
